Ошибка NLS_LANG ноутбука jxyter cx_oracle - PullRequest
0 голосов
/ 17 апреля 2019

В скрипте sqlplus я сделал это

unset NLS_LANG

Как я могу сделать то же самое для cx_oracle в ноутбуке Jupyter?

Я следую этому примеру и получил ошибку.

Как я могу получить доступ к Oracle из Python?

DatabaseError: ORA-12705: Cannot access NLS data files or invalid environment specified

1 Ответ

0 голосов
/ 18 апреля 2019

Ранее я сталкивался с той же ошибкой, и я запустил коды ниже, чтобы установить язык, выполнив команду alter.Убедитесь, что вы делаете это позже.

c.execute(u'ALTER SESSION SET NLS_LANGUAGE=American')
...